Off-site run — item 7: Seed samples for the Tallow Ridge trial plot

Grab the chilled case of Verdano seed samples from the prep shed fridge before you head out. Keep it upright and out of the sun — the germination folks get twitchy about heat. Receiving site signs the intake sheet on arrival. Then complete the hand-over exactly as instructed below.

drop instructions, hahip-badug: the quenox ralath courier leaves the kaseth fraiel rusiel tameth belys istdor ralion giliel ledger at gate 7830 under passcode 165413

Hi,

We completed the cut-over of the Skysignal fan-out service from the legacy polling dispatcher to the new queue-based broadcaster last night. Alerts from the Veldora forecasting feed now fan out to regional subscriber shards in parallel, with per-shard retry budgets and dead-letter capture. We verified delivery parity against a 48-hour replay and saw no dropped severe-weather notices. Please check the retry and shard logic against the deployed settings; for your review, the production configuration now in effect is as follows.

deployment values, kawip-kafog:
belath:
  pin: 3709
  tenant: ulaox
  seal: seal_25075386
  metrics_host: metrics.belath.halixhq.test
  standby_team: gormir
  escalation: wenys-fenwyn
  nonce: 26e5f7

**Visitor Handling — Front Desk Procedures (Tellwood House)**

All visitors to Marrickvale Systems must sign the digital register and receive a dated lanyard before passing the glass partition. Confirm the host's name, verify the meeting exists in the booking system, and never leave a visitor unaccompanied in the atrium. If the host is delayed more than ten minutes, escort the visitor to the waiting lounge and offer refreshments. Should you need to open the inner door yourself, use the reception pass code below.

staff pass of tajog-bahap = bdg-GTUUI-82661